The CryoPulse measurement platform: high B/T material properties testing
The CryoPulse system consist of 4 basic parts:
1. Standard CDM-M capacitor discharge power supply
 |
- Energy:
- Depends on bore size and max field
- Ranges from tipically 32kJ - 1+ MJ
- Voltage 3 kV,
- PLC controllers with graphical display
- Readout of setpoints, voltages
- Optional provision for experiments at different dB/dt ratios
|
2. Pulsed Field Magnet coil
 |
- Max fields of up to 50T
- Optimized for maximum field, extended pulse duration or optimum field homogeneity
- Typical free bore ranging from 10 mm up to 50 mm, depending on field, energy and experiment
- Liquid nitrogen cooling required, thus reducing the need for He4.
- Magnet mount for anti-vibration
|
3. Data acquisition unit
 |
- PC with high speed multifunction DAQ card
- typical measurement channels: field, time, sample excitation,
sample response
- Background compensation
- electrically safe connection to the user PC
- Visual Basic software for data acquisition and visualisation
|
4. Cryogenic measurement environment
 |
- Liquid N2 dewar
- Magnet support incl. vibration isolation between magnet and cryostat
- He4 cryostat, suitable for liquid He4 as well as temperature control
through He4 gas flow
- Temperature control via needle valve/heater system, incl. PID
control unit
- Silicon diode temperature sensor
- Exchangeable cold finger
- Top-loading cryogenic environment
